"mavrone" meaning in English

See mavrone in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Interjection

IPA: /məˈvɹəʊn/
Etymology: Anglo-Irish, from Irish mo bhrón, from mo (“my”) + brón (“grief”). Etymology templates: {{cln|en|undefined derivations}}, {{uder|en|ga||mo bhrón}} Irish mo bhrón, {{m|ga|mo||my}} mo (“my”), {{m|ga|brón||grief}} brón (“grief”) Head templates: {{en-interj}} mavrone
  1. (Ireland) An expression of sorrow; alas. Tags: Ireland
